  • In Tijuana's Nueva Esperanza neighborhood, some of the city's poorest residents live in makeshift homes right next to an Amazon fulfillment center.
    Three years after Amazon arrived, this Tijuana neighborhood remains one of the city's poorest
    In 2021, an Amazon fulfillment center brought hope to Nueva Esperanza. But today the community continues to lack basic services like paved roads, drinkable water and a stormwater system.
